Benefits
Margin clarity helps Remeha BV tie product mix to profit, not just sales. It shows whether boiler, hot water, and renewable orders lift gross margin through better pricing and lower service cost, which matters because residential, commercial, and industrial work often earn very different returns. That makes 2025 scorecard reviews sharper: weak-margin volume is easier to spot, and better-margin lines can get more capital.
Efficiency Proof lets Remeha BV track real seasonal efficiency, energy saved, and CO2 cuts, so management can prove value beyond product claims. In 2025, buyers and installers are still focused on measured results, not promises, and this makes a high-efficiency boiler or heat-pump pitch easier to defend. Use the same proof set on every project: kWh saved, emissions avoided, and payback.
Service reliability links product quality to retention by tracking warranty claims, first-response time, and repeat service contracts. In heating and hot water, one failure can stop both comfort and domestic hot water, so fast fixes protect trust after installation.
For Remeha BV, a scorecard that watches these metrics turns service into a hard business signal: fewer claims, quicker response, and more repeat business should follow. That matters because every avoided outage cuts churn risk and supports longer customer life.
Production Discipline
Production discipline at Remeha BV is about tracking on-time delivery, first-pass yield, scrap, and inventory turns so factory output stays predictable and less wasteful. That matters in 2025 because heating units must meet tight quality checks and reach installers before winter demand spikes, when even short delays can hit service levels and revenue timing. Strong scorecard control also helps keep parts flow steady, cut rework, and protect margin when demand shifts fast.
Innovation Focus
Remeha BV's innovation focus should tie R&D directly to its shift toward renewable energy systems and higher-efficiency heating, so new work supports commercial demand, not just the lab. In 2025, tracking prototype cycle time, launch success, and the share of revenue from newer products gives a clear read on whether innovation is turning into sales. That matters in a market where heating buyers are still moving fast toward lower-carbon systems, so faster product refreshes can protect margin and market share.
For Remeha BV, the scorecard's benefit is simple: it links margin, service, production, and innovation to profit and retention. In 2025, that matters as heat pumps and higher-efficiency systems face tighter cost and performance checks, so the team can spot low-margin work, cut claims, and back the products that win repeat orders.

Drawbacks
Metric overload is a real risk for Remeha BV because one Balanced Scorecard can fill up fast when it tracks homes, commercial sites, and different countries at once. If each product line and region adds its own KPI, leaders can end up watching 20 or more measures and miss the few that really move margin, service levels, and cash. In 2025, that matters more as energy-efficiency rules and heat-pump demand keep shifting the mix, so the scorecard must stay tight and decision-led.
Lagging signals are a real weakness for Remeha BV because warranty claims and energy-savings feedback often surface 30 to 90 days after a job, so the scorecard can confirm a fault only after costs have already risen. In heating, that delay can turn a small install or product issue into a larger service bill, spare-parts use, and customer churn risk.
This makes the Balanced Scorecard better at reporting than preventing problems.
Remeha BV's scorecard can miss key signals because installers, distributors, and service partners sit outside its direct data flow. If those channels do not share clean 2025 service and warranty data, satisfaction, failure rates, and installation quality can look better or worse than they are. That gap matters most when one bad install can distort dozens of customer jobs and hide the real root cause.
Segment Mismatch
Segment mismatch is a real weakness for Remeha BV's Balanced Scorecard. Residential buyers often focus on upfront price and easy install, while commercial and industrial buyers care more about uptime, service response, and total lifecycle cost. A single KPI can push the wrong trade-off, such as chasing lower unit cost when the segment needs fewer failures and lower energy use.
Innovation Trade-Off
An innovation trade-off is real for Remeha BV: if the scorecard rewards only cost, delivery, and efficiency, teams may avoid risky trials that could improve next-gen boilers and hybrid systems. That can slow work on low-carbon heating at a time when the EU is pushing for faster decarbonization and heat-pump adoption remains uneven. For a technology-led business, too much short-term control can protect margin now but weaken product renewal later.
Remeha BV's Balanced Scorecard can get too crowded in 2025, with 20+ KPIs diluting focus on margin, service, and cash.
It also reacts late: warranty and savings data can arrive 30-90 days after the issue, so cost creep shows up after the damage.
Channel data gaps and segment mix can hide root causes, while cost-only KPIs may slow low-carbon product innovation.
